Car Ignition Switch Repair: A Comprehensive Guide
The ignition switch is a vital part of any car's electrical system. It is the mechanism responsible for switching on the ignition and powering various electrical systems, consisting of the dashboard lights and fuel pump. When the ignition switch breakdowns, it can lead to concerns such as a car not starting, stalling, or electrical failures. Understanding the repair procedure can conserve car owners money and time. This article will cover whatever you need to understand about car ignition switch repair, including typical indications of failure, diagnostic actions, repair choices, and answers to frequently asked questions.
Common Signs of a Faulty Ignition Switch
Identifying a malfunctioning ignition switch can avoid more damage to the car. Here are a couple of indications that may indicate an issue:
Engine Won't Start: The most apparent indication of a malfunctioning ignition switch is when the engine stops working to turn over.Intermittent Starting Issues: If the car begins in some cases but not others, the ignition switch might be to blame.Electrical Accessories Malfunction: If dashboard lights or other electrical elements do not operate correctly, it could be due to a failing ignition switch.Key Getting Stuck: Difficulty getting rid of the key from the ignition can suggest a problem with the Ignition Key Repair switch.Unforeseen Stalling: If the engine suddenly shuts off while driving, it could arise from a faulty ignition switch.Detecting the Problem

A: Warning indications include trouble beginning your car, intermittent electrical problems, or problems with devices not working when the Ignition Key Repair is turned on.
Q: Is it safe to drive with a defective ignition switch?
A: It is not suggested as this can lead to unforeseen stalling and might put you in a dangerous circumstance on the road.
Q: Can I replace the ignition switch myself?
A: Yes, if you have the essential tools and abilities. However, if you are unpredictable, it's best to seek advice from a professional mechanic.
Q: What is the typical life expectancy of an ignition switch?
A: Most ignition switches can last between 10 and 15 years, but factors such as frequency of usage and environmental conditions can affect their life-span.
